关于帕金森病联合治疗进展的近代注释:基于纳米载体的联合方法和未来预期。第二部分:纳米载体设计和开发重点
由于有效地将生物活性化合物穿过血脑屏障的固有限制,目前可用于帕金森病(PD)的治疗方式被证明是不够的。
